Question: 2005 Chevy Suburban Z71 5.3L,sometimes I have to cycle the ignition 3 times or it doesn’t start right away. Would a bad fuel pressure regulator cause this issue?Richard W. / Jul 23, 2021 / 2000 Chevrolet Express 3500Standard Oe Replacement Fuel Pressure Regulator
Hi Richard, I'm glad to assist you. Not necessarily, the main cause of a bad fuel pressure regulator is misfiring, decrease in power, acceleration, and fuel efficiency. The problem you are encountering could also be a bad starter or an ignition module. Still, that is best to be checked on an auto repair shop so a certified mechanic can run an extensive diagnostic and troubleshooting procedure to identify the problem part/s. I hope this helps. Question: 2005 Chevrolet Suburban Z71 5.3L, where is the fuel pressure regulator located?Richard W. / Jul 23, 2021 / 2000 Chevrolet Express 3500Standard Oe Replacement Fuel Pressure Regulator
Hi Richard, I'm glad to help you out. For regular gas engines, it is on the fuel rail. Models with flex-fuel engines have the part assembled with the fuel pump.
